matthew123 Posted May 27, 2009 Share Posted May 27, 2009 Give notice to current ISP and ask for MAC code. Sign up with a new ISP and once you have new router, cables contact the new ISP and give them the MAC code then within a few hours you'll be switched over from old to new ISP. That is what I did switching from Orange to Be.Only snag I found when I ditched Orange was that they kept taking money out of my account for next 10 months. They eventually sent me a cheque to refund me but they spelt my name wrong... am still waiting for new cheque from Orange. mockney piers Posted May 27, 2009 Share Posted May 27, 2009 tbh it's probably nothing to do with your ISP. The bell wire that hooks us all up round here is very old and the dulwich and brixton exchanges are yet to be modernised, so depending on your distance from whichever exchange you're on, it may be that no ISP can improve your speed.I can get no more than 2 MBs (bits not bytes) even though I was upgraded to 8 about 3 years ago, in fact I kept getting complete loss, until I got the exchange engineer to actually lower me to about 1.5.Satellite perhaps? Bizzy Posted May 29, 2009 Share Posted May 29, 2009 All ISP's MUST give you your MAC code on request and on the spot. The transfer usually takes 6 - 10 days with a loss of connection for a few hours on the day of transfer.BT - Avoid. Started off as the best ISP, but they have slowly implemented all sorts T&C's and don't offer value for money. Check your bill they have you on the right package you initially signed up for!!O2 - Uses ADSL2. They managed to double the bandwidth BT could manage down the same line. They reckon I can get up to 13MBps but im yet to witness this.Talk Talk / Tiscali - Everyone I know who use these ISP's have issues. They're probably good for low bandwidth tasks like checking e-mail and playing Pacman multiplayer online.
